Book DescriptionA mysterious silver-haired woman and a brave young miner help prevent a mischievous pack of subterranean creatures from kidnapping a little princess and flooding the passageways of a mine. An unabridged classic of juvenile fiction from a master storyteller offers youngsters thrill-packed entertainment along with valuable lessons about bravery and loyalty. |

Book DescriptionAccording to Arthur Golden's absorbing first novel, the word "geisha" does not mean "prostitute," as Westerners ignorantly assume--it means "artisan" or "artist." To capture the geisha experience in the art of fiction, Golden trained as long and hard as any geisha who must master the arts of music, dance, clever conversation, crafty battle with rival beauties, and cunning seduction of wealthy patrons. Book DescriptionFollowing his award-winning book The Jade Bangle , David Wong tells another story, this time from the perspective of a boy turning 13. While helping his father fulfil a lifelong dream of digging a pond in the garden, he unearths an old key. With it, they must unlock the story within a silent recluse who is haunted by a recurring dream. |
